New submission from Kay Schluehr <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>: Request for restoring chapter enumeration in the Python docs for Python 2.6 and newer releases.
In the new style Sphinx documentation for Python the enumeration of sections and subsections has been dropped. This is highly unusual for a technical documentation and in particular for a body of documents that represent a de-facto standard. An easy access to content is required even in communication being not web based where URLs can be copied and sent. Even right now the chm documents provided in the Windows distribution of Python 2.6 are of reduced value.
